Best Piscataquog Public Schools (2026)

For the 2026 school year, there is 1 public school serving 767 students in the neighborhood of Piscataquog, Manchester, NH.
The top-ranked public school in Piscataquog is Manchester West High School. Overall testing rank is based on a school's combined math and reading proficiency test score ranking.
The neighborhood of Piscataquog, Manchester, NH public school have an average math proficiency score of 12% (versus the New Hampshire public school average of 42%), and reading proficiency score of 32% (versus the 51% statewide average).
Minority enrollment is 52%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is more than the New Hampshire public school average of 18% (majority Hispanic).
